作者翻译了 《Python for Bioinformatics》这本书,他在网上见到有一本书叫Python for Bioinfomatics, 作者是SEBASTIAN BASSI,让他爱不释手。
他说:
Python在生物信息中有很好的应用,正如我在ChinaUnix论坛的讨论中提到的:
1,Python的学习曲线很好。对于没有接触编程的人能很快上手,对有编程经验的人更是容易写。
Python代码的阅读性好,学习别人写的Python,像在读一本小说一样流畅,这一点是别的语言比不了的。
2,Python的数据结构特别适合生物信息。比如Python的序列用于生物序列的分析是得天独厚的,其字典功能的强大更不用说了。
Python的面向对象很好,能很容易把生物信息学中的数据对象化。
3,Python有诸多的软件包支持,扩展性很好。除了有广泛的计算机科学的软件支持外,生物信息学中需要的许多模块有Biopython,pygr支持,还有matplotlib,networkx,scipy等科学计算、研究中强大的软件包支持,python是一种很好的胶水语言,与R有rpy的接口,能提供很好的统计学支持。
4,Python同样支持正则表达式,使得它在文本处理方面,能力不比perl差。
因此,他翻译了 《Python for Bioinformatics》这本书,大家有兴趣可以看看他的博客 :
http://blog.sciencenet.cn/blog-565112-510336.html